You may feel some pain for a while when your braces are first placed on and when they are changed. It will certainly take a little time to obtain utilized to your braces and they can bother your lips and cheeks - Orthodontics. If this takes place, an alleviation wax can be put on your dental braces






It is necessary to comb your dental braces in addition to the front, back and chewing surfaces of the teeth. Your dental professional or orthodontist will give you tips on just how to clean and on exactly how to floss using floss threaders. After flossing, roll it up in a tiny sphere and placed it in the rubbish.


Moms and dads ought to monitor their kids to make certain they do an excellent task cleaning their teeth and dental braces and comply with the recommendations of their dentist or orthodontist. If you have dental braces, do not bite on difficult things such as ice cubes and nuts. Do not eat the ends of pens or pencils.

Imbalance, or malocclusion, is one of the most common factor people see an orthodontist. Orthodontics. It is hereditary and is the outcome of size differences between the top and lower jaw or in between the jaw and teeth. Malocclusion causes tooth overcrowding, a twisted jaw, or irregular bite patterns. Malocclusion is usually treated with: Your orthodontist attaches metal, ceramic, or plastic square bonds to your teeth.

If you have only minor malocclusion, you might be able to use clear braces, called aligners, rather than standard dental braces. Some individuals need a headwear to help move teeth right into line with stress from outside the mouth. After braces or aligners, you'll require to check it out put on a retainer. A retainer is a custom-made tool that maintains your teeth in position.


They can create added room in the mouth without having to pull teeth. If you have a serious underbite or overbite, you could need orthognathic surgical procedure (likewise more information called orthodontic surgery) to extend or shorten your jaw.

During your initial orthodontic appointment, you'll likely have: A dental examPhotos taken of your face and smileDental X-raysPanoramic (360 level) X-rays of your face and headImpressions to produce mold and mildews of your teethThese examinations will certainly aid your orthodontist know exactly how to wage your therapy. An orthodontist is a dental expert that's had training to treat your teeth and jaw.


Orthodontists may do surgery, exams,X-rays,and more to help you achieve a more comfortable, healthier smile. An orthodontist is concentrated on your bite, so something like a broken tooth would be taken care of by a dental professional. Orthodontists are dental professionals however not all dentists are orthodontists. Orthodontists are focused on your bite, or the means your teeth meshed, and the straightness of your teeth.
